This began as an Apophysis 2.02 flame posted on the 'lists' by "universe" called "in the jungle" and looked like lush vegitation. After some playing with the triangles in the "Edit Window", I 'found' some windswept trees, which I layered 5 copies in the foreground of a blue background with Photoshop's sky/earth gradient blended to look as water and sky. To this I added a few butterflies with that brush style, several layers and sizes of my Apophysis 'hummingbird flame', 2 of my 'dragon flames' and some 'cloud flames' to come up with the final collage. The only portion of this picture that isn't a fractal is the blue of the background. All shapes and such are flame fractals with transparent backgrounds and layered to create the collage.

EDIT: The ''sea'' looked a bit too bare, so I used a portion of my flame, "Butterfly Orchid" to create a 'sailing' boat on the water, and added the hint of waves to the water. I also added a few more 'birds' in and among the 'trees'...
